WebTo be considered homeless when exiting prison or jail and therefore eligible for HUD homeless programs, individuals must have been residing in emergency shelter or a place not meant for habitation immediately prior to entering the institution and have exited the institution in less than 90 days. In subsidized housing, the government pays apartment owners to offer reduced rents to tenants with low incomes. Learn how to find this type of affordable housing.
